

The Real Housewives of Salt Lake City star Jen Shah has officially been released from prison after serving 33 months for her role in a nationwide fraud telemarketing scheme.
Shah, who appeared on three seasons of the Bravo reality show, was seen departing the Federal Prison Camp in Texas overnight, almost three years after she was incarcerated in February, 2023.
The departure comes after Shah’s original six-and-a-half year sentence was reduced multiple times throughout her stay. It was first decreased by a year just one month into her sentence back in 2023, before two more reductions in October 2024 and January 2025.

Shah’s final sentence reduction came last month, with the Federal Bureau of Prisons attributing the commuted time to Shah’s good behaviour, participation in prison programs, and the financial payments made to victims
In total, the reality star was ordered to pay $6.5 million ($9.7 million AUD) in restitution.
It’s not yet known where Shah is heading after her prison release, but footage shows her greeting her family members while departing the prison — which is notable for housing fellow notorious inmates Ghislaine Maxwell and Elizabeth Holmes of Theranos infamy.
“Everyone’s very grateful for the [Bureau of Prisons’] decision, especially because it means Jen will be able to reunite with her family for the holidays,” Shah’s manager Chris Giovanni told PEOPLE.
“It’s a gift she doesn’t take for granted. She’s done a lot of reflecting and real growth during her time away, and is genuinely not the same woman as she was before,” he added.
Shah’s sentencing was issued after she was found guilty of defrauding thousands of victims, including elderly people, via a telemarketing scheme that stretched nearly a decade and was co-orchestrated by her assistant Stuart Smith.
The arrest and guilty plea played out on seasons two and three of RHOSLC, but fans of Shah shouldn’t hold their breath for a post-prison return.
Bravo top dog Andy Cohen has rejected the idea of Shah rejoining the Housewives universe on multiple occasions since her incarceration, but that doesn’t prohibit her from other reality TV ventures.
